I paddle a 14-ft pirogue (which is similar to an undecked MC) a lot and have found that Lee's list is pretty much all I use most of the time. Bob's stuff is going to be good for when you've gotten enough experience to venture beyond stroll in the park conditions, except that extra line is good to have on board at any time. Twine and a sharp knife is always useful, too.

I'd also throw in a chart, compass and/or GPS if the coastline is going to be all crinkly. Some kind of watertight containers for lunches, some way of storing drinking water, a first aid kit (nothing elaborate, just something that'll handle cuts, scrapes, sunburn, poison ivy and animal bites). A 2 lb. anchor on 3/8" nylon line comes in handy. Finally, some kind of bailer (a 1-gallon milk jug with the bottom cut off is great) and a large sponge.
